Today, hospitals have more data than any other industry in the world, but only 3% has been utilized to inform care decisions. And this is because healthcare is one of the most fragmented systems somehow still in play:

  • a single patient’s data sits across EHRs, imaging systems, payer portals, specialty-specific software
  • it exists in completely different formats and distributions
  • and none of the systems can talk to each other

So what’s the solution: move the intelligence to the data

Eos acts as an intelligent hub that helps healthcare systems collate all their data across fragmented sources, and make intelligent predictions on top of it. They first harmonize data across all platforms to create a unified and standardized patient data distributions and timelines, acting like a translation layer between different applications. Then they build a centralized index over it: a compressed representation that lets petabytes of data stay where they are yet allows us to search and reason across it as one system.

What this enables them to do:

Instead of treating the visit or document as an isolated instance, Eos looks at the patient’s full history and compares it to thousands of similar patients over time. It predicts how a case will resolve, triggers the required approvals and actions, and does so while reducing staff workload and recovering hospital revenue.
